Saïd Taghmaoui (born July 19, 1973) is a talented actor from France. He is known for his roles in many movies, both French and English. One of his first big roles was as Saïd in the 1995 French film La Haine. He has also appeared in popular English movies like Three Kings (1999), G.I. Joe: The Rise of Cobra (2009), Wonder Woman (2017), and John Wick: Chapter 3 - Parabellum (2019).

Early Life and Background

Saïd Taghmaoui was born in Villepinte, Seine-Saint-Denis, France. He grew up in a large family with eight children. His parents were immigrants from Morocco. They were of Berber background, coming from a city called Essaouira.

Growing Up in Aulnay-sous-Bois

Saïd spent his childhood in the Rose des Vents neighborhood of Aulnay-sous-Bois. This is a town near Paris. He left school to become a boxer. He was a very good boxer, even ranking as high as second in his weight class in France.

Saïd Taghmaoui's Acting Career

Saïd Taghmaoui's acting journey began when he met the actor and director Mathieu Kassovitz. They worked together on the film La Haine in 1995. This movie was about life and challenges in the neighborhoods around Paris. Saïd's performance in La Haine was highly praised.

Early Recognition and Awards

The year after La Haine was released, Saïd Taghmaoui was nominated for a César Award. This is a very important film award in France. He was nominated in the "Most Promising Actor" category. This showed that he was a rising star in the acting world.

International Film Roles

After his success in France, Saïd Taghmaoui started working in movies all over the world. He acted in films made in Germany, Italy, Morocco, and the United States. Some of his notable international roles include:

  • Captain Said in Three Kings (1999)
  • Suarez, a leader in Vantage Point (2008)
  • Breaker in G.I. Joe: The Rise of Cobra (2009)
  • Sameer in Wonder Woman (2017)
  • The Elder in John Wick: Chapter 3 - Parabellum (2019)

He also appeared in the Moroccan film Djinns (2010), which was about the Algerian War.

Television Appearances

Besides movies, Saïd Taghmaoui has also acted in several television shows. These include popular series like Lost, House of Saddam, and Touch. He also appeared in the British film My Brother the Devil, which came out in 2013.

Personal Life

Saïd Taghmaoui is a practicing Muslim. He moved to the United States in 1999. In 2008, he became a citizen of the United States.
